Meet Ron
Ron is a Certified Business Coach and former business executive with over 25 years of experience building high-performing teams to drive revenue growth and profitability for a variety of businesses. From smaller founder-led companies to top tier multinationals and across a variety of industries, what remains constant is Ron’s ability to simplify, unify, and lead a team toward a common vision.
Ron first sharpened his business acumen and managerial discipline, leading marketing, strategy and innovation in world-class companies like L’Oréal, Keurig and Sanofi. It was there that he developed his passion for leadership and hunger for growth.
Ron then went on to create and lead his own successful startups and learned firsthand the joys and challenges of entrepreneurship and running his own companies.
Over the past 5 years, Ron has been dedicated to sharing his expertise. Together with a team of coaches, he works with entrepreneurial, mid-sized companies with the ambition to help them scale with predictability. Ron’s vast experience and passion for building brands and businesses, combined with the BOS360 process of simple and practical tools, are the perfect combination to help entrepreneurs get everything they want from their business.

About Steven
Steven is the Founder and CEO of The Sukha Company with the mission to help millions of people find their focus, achieve more and have a healthy work life.
Steven's career started as a newscaster/interviewer for the #1 youth news show in the DC/Baltimore market (on WTTG-TV) and then as a junior software engineer & Thomas J. Watson Scholar at IBM. After attending USC in Los Angeles, he began working in film production and produced computer-generated visual effects for 14 movies including Independence Day which won the Academy Award for Visual Effects.
Steven’s first tech company was Centropolis Effects that produced those CGI effects, and he eventually sold it to the German media conglomerate Das Werk when he was 28.
Steven then produced some indie films and eventually went studio-side to develop and produce live-action features as a VP of Development & Production at 20th Century Fox (running the Die Hard and Wolverine franchises) and an EVP at DreamWorks Pictures for Kurtzman-Orci Productions where he worked on Star Trek, Transformers and more.
After Fox, Steven returned to building tech companies and founded The Sukha Company - ‘sukha’ means ‘happiness from self-fulfillment’ in Sanskrit. The Sukha is a focus app that bundles all the tools necessary to have a focused experience and a healthy, productive workday.
Steven lives in Austin, TX now.
